What "Soulmate" Means for a Cancer

For some signs, a soulmate is the exciting one who shakes things up. For Cancer, excitement without safety just reads as threat, and a threatened Cancer closes the shell. The chase that thrills other signs makes Cancer brace.

The Cancer version of a soulmate is the person who feels safe enough to be soft around: someone steady, who does not create chaos, who can be trusted with the tender inside Cancer normally guards, and who comes to find them when they have gone quiet instead of leaving them alone in the retreat. Cancer also speaks in indirect signals, so the right partner is one who learns to read what Cancer does not say out loud. The deepest bond is not the most electric one. It is the one where the shell can finally stay open.

That is the lens for everything below. The best soulmate signs for Cancer are not the ones who dazzle them. They are the ones who make them feel safe.

The Best Soulmate Signs for Cancer

Cancer soulmate signs: best fits Taurus, Pisces, Scorpio and Virgo; opposite-sign wild card Capricorn; pairings that often burn out: another Cancer, Aries and Aquarius

Taurus

Earth that holds water. Taurus's grounded steadiness gives Cancer the safety that calms the lunar moods, and Cancer's emotional depth gives Taurus an inner world Taurus does not always reach alone. Both want a comfortable home, both take loyalty seriously, both show love through care rather than performance. For many Cancers this is the single most reliable fit on the list.

Pisces

A fellow water sign, and the most intuitively understood match. Two emotionally fluent people who read each other without translation and never have to explain why a feeling matters. The gift is the depth of recognition; the only caution is that two water signs can spiral into the same mood at the same time, so they do best with some grounding around them.

Scorpio

The other water match, and the most intense. Both signs love deeply, guard fiercely, and demand real loyalty. The bond has a privacy and depth neither partner finds easily elsewhere. Scorpio's intensity can meet Cancer's sensitivity without overwhelming it, because Cancer actually wants to be seen that completely.

Virgo

A quieter, underrated fit. Virgo's practical care and Cancer's emotional care point the same direction: both express love by tending to the people they love. Virgo handles the details, Cancer handles the feeling, and neither reads the other's devotion as too much. It lacks fireworks and makes up for it in steadiness.

Capricorn: The Opposite-Sign Wild Card

Capricorn sits directly across the zodiac from Cancer, on the 4th-10th house axis of home versus career, the private inner world versus the public outer one. This is the classic "growth soulmate" pairing: Cancer builds the emotional home, Capricorn builds the external structure, and each supplies exactly what the other tends to neglect. Capricorn's steadiness can be deeply reassuring to Cancer, and Cancer's warmth can thaw Capricorn. It is the most complementary match on this list and asks both to value what the other is best at.

Signs That Feel Like Soulmates but Often Burn Out

Early closeness is not the same as fit, and a few pairings give Cancer the soulmate feeling and then struggle to sustain it:

  • Another Cancer. Instant understanding and total emotional fluency, and then two people who both retreat into shells at the first hurt, with no one left outside to come find the other. Two sets of lunar tides, no anchor. The shell-and-grudge patterns that sink it are part of the dark side of Cancer.
  • Aries. The early protectiveness can feel like being chosen, but Aries's speed and bluntness land on Cancer like impact. Where Aries means directness, Cancer feels attack, and the shell goes up faster than Aries notices.
  • Aquarius. The initial fascination is real, but Aquarius's emotional cool reads as abandonment to Cancer, and Cancer's emotional intensity reads as a pressure system to Aquarius. They want different temperatures.

None of these are doomed; a full chart can soften any of them. But for Cancer, the early closeness alone is not a reliable signal, which is the whole point of knowing the pattern.

How a Cancer Knows It's the Real Thing

Cancer opens slowly on purpose, so the early caution is not a useful read. The more telling signs show up over time:

  • The shell stays open. Cancer stops bracing and actually relaxes, which is rarer for them than it looks.
  • The partner comes to find them when they retreat, instead of leaving them alone in it.
  • They read Cancer's unspoken signals, or at least keep trying to, rather than demanding everything be said outright.
  • The care goes both ways. Cancer gives by tending, and a soulmate gives it back rather than only receiving it, so there is no quiet ledger building.

A soulmate, for Cancer, is less the person who sweeps them off their feet and more the one they finally feel safe enough to stop protecting themselves around.

Frequently Asked Questions

Who is a Cancer soulmate?

There is no single soulmate sign for Cancer, because real compatibility depends on the full birth chart. At the sun-sign level, the signs that most often fit are Taurus, Pisces, Scorpio, and Virgo, with Capricorn as the opposite-sign growth match. What they share is the ability to make Cancer feel safe enough to open up rather than guard.

What sign should a Cancer marry?

Cancer tends to build lasting marriages with steady earth signs (Taurus, Virgo) and deep water signs (Pisces, Scorpio), because those partners offer the safety and emotional depth Cancer needs to relax. The long-term factor is less the sign and more whether the partner can be trusted with Cancer's softness and comes to find them when they withdraw.

Can two Cancers be soulmates?

They can, but it is one of the harder versions. Two Cancers understand each other instantly and love deeply, which is the appeal. The risk is that both retreat into their shells when hurt, leaving no one outside to bridge the distance, and two sets of moods with no anchor can amplify each other. It works when they build steadying habits and agree not to both disappear at once.

Are Cancer and Capricorn soulmates?

Cancer and Capricorn are opposite signs, which makes them a classic "growth soulmate" pairing rather than an effortless one. Cancer builds the emotional home, Capricorn builds the external structure, and each provides what the other neglects. Capricorn's steadiness reassures Cancer and Cancer's warmth thaws Capricorn. It is one of the more complementary matches in the zodiac.

What is a Cancer twin flame?

"Twin flame" is a popular-culture term rather than a traditional astrological one, usually meaning an intense, mirror-like bond that forces growth. For Cancer, that description most often fits the opposite sign Capricorn, the connection that pulls Cancer toward structure and the outer world rather than only deepening the feeling.

How does a Cancer show you they love you?

Cancer shows love by building a home around you and tending to your needs before you name them: the restocked favorite snack, the remembered detail, the space made to feel safe. Words come later. If a Cancer keeps choosing to care for you and lets the shell stay open around you, that is the real signal, and it means more than anything they say.
